> I personally do not use molded elbow-hoses on Panteras. They cannot be had
> in Gates Green-stripe hose, so that introduces a weak spot, to my way of
> thinking. Instead, I use non-corroding 1-1/4" copper sweat-solder elbows with
> straight pieces of Gates Green stripe. There are two such copper elbows on my
> radiator connections and two more at the base of the firewall where the
> water tubes terminate. These metal elbows are slightly larger on the O.D than
> std 1-3/8" hose diameters, but dipping the hose ends in hot water allows them
> to be slipped on the oversized fittings with little trouble. The slight
> oversize seems to hold the hoses nice 'n tight without the trouble of adding a
> bead to the fittings. Our car's been like this for almost 10 years now,
> without even tightening up the clamps. FWIW- J Deryke
